Upload
others
View
1
Download
0
Embed Size (px)
Citation preview
Introduction of ONF CORD Project
Phil Huang <[email protected]>Open Networking Solution Engineer, Edgecore Networks Corporation
2017/07/18, OpenStack Day Taiwan 2017, Taiwan
#OpenCORD #ONOSProject
● Phil Huang○ Edgecore Network Solution Engineer○ ONOS/CORD Ambassador○ SDNDS-TW Co-Founder
Who am I?
2Ref: https://www.linkedin.com/in/phil-huang-09b09895/
3
4
Open Networking Foundation (ONF)
5
Projects in ONF
Reinventing Central Offices For Efficiency & Agility
opencord.org
7
What is CORD?
SDN + NFV + Cloud
Open Source Software
Commodity Hardware(Servers, White-Box Switches, I/O
Blades)
CORD: Central Office Re-architected as a Datacenter
8
Vendor Lock-In Hardware
9
Server Trends
X86 Hardware + Software
Central Office (CO)局端
Traditional 3-Tier Network● Core / Aggregation / Access
10
Network Design Transformation
Clos Network● Leaf / Spine
11
Overview of CORD
12
Current Teleco Central Office of AT&T
Ref: http://www.netmanias.com/en/post/blog/10408/gigabit-internet-sdn-nfv/at-t-s-cord-the-ultimate-architecture-born-after-decades-of-innovation-in-the-communications-network
CO: Central Office
13
Disaggregated Optical Line TerminationOLT: Optical Line TerminationGPON: Gigabit Passive OpticalNetwork
14
ONF R-CORD of AT&T
Ref: http://www.netmanias.com/en/post/blog/10408/gigabit-internet-sdn-nfv/at-t-s-cord-the-ultimate-architecture-born-after-decades-of-innovation-in-the-communications-network
● Telecommunication hardware located at the home or business of a customer
● a.k.a Residential Gateway (RG)
15
L3 Customer Premises Equipment
CPE: Customer Premises Equipment
● Disaggregation and virtualization○ L3 CPE Software move to NFVI at CO
16
virtual Subscriber Gateway (vSG)
17
ONF R-CORD Final Architecture
18
Trellis: CORD Network Architecture
vRouterControl
Other App
OverlayControl
Underlay Control
Other App
vSG
vSG
vSG
VNF
VNF
VNFVNF
VNF VNFVNF
VNF VNF VNFVNF
VNF
OVS OVS OVS OVS OVS
Underlay
Overlay
Control
19
Service Model
Ref: https://drive.google.com/file/d/0B1fL5kNHcohHcDB2V2FvS0ViakU/view
20
Composing Services
21
CORD Virtual Infra Architecture
● Provides connectivity within and between services● Any network virtualization technology can be used● CORD VTN ensures OVS is configured properly for
operation
22
CORD Virtual Tenant Network (VTN)
● Hardware environment○ Dual E5-2670 v3 / RAM 64GB / Intel Dual 10G NIC
● Optimal configuration○ 16 VMs, 128 S-Tags with 31 C-Tags each
● Target was ~4000 subscribers per server ● Memory usage
○ 40-50% idle with 46GB RAM used
23
Scalable vSG Performance
Ref: https://drive.google.com/file/d/0B6cvQiEoZCrzeWh5cTFFRDlvVlE/view
CORD node over OpenStack
VM Router
VM
Namespace Router Container
●
24
Field Trial: NTT EAST
Ref: https://wiki.opencord.org/display/CORD/NTT+and+R-CORD
25
Lab Trial 1: GE-PON-OLT
26
LAB Trial 2: PPPoE
Open and Community-Driven
ambassadors.onosproject.org
Designed to empower anyone who is passionate and knowledgeable about ONOS and/or CORD
● Promote either project in their region● Build strong local community
28
What is ONOS / CORD Ambassador Program
Please feel free to ask. ONOS/CORD Ambassadors Team in Taiwan will be happy to discuss with you
29
ONOS Build 2017
30
SDNDS-TW ● Software Defined Networking Developer Society
● More than 1000 people on the group
31
Join us!
Ref: https://www.facebook.com/groups/sdnds.tw
You disaggregate to get choices
You aggregate to get efficiencies
32
33
THANK YOU!